10/11/2024 - Urban M.
Bemo's is a fantastic spot to grab a drink, enjoy live music, and soak up the local scene! The walls are adorned with interesting artwork and nostalgic trinkets that make for a visually stimulating experience. With a variety of music acts featured almost every night, including the occasional open mic event, Bemo's provides a lively atmosphere that keeps me coming back for more. It's a gem in the Bay City area that never fails to deliver a good time!
